Immigration Equality is located in Brooklyn, NY. The organization was established in 1995. According to its NTEE Classification (R26) the organization is classified as: Lesbian & Gay Rights, under the broad grouping of Civil Rights, Social Action & Advocacy and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Immigration Equality is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2022, Immigration Equality generated $2.6m in total revenue. This represents relatively stable growth, over the past 7 years the organization has increased revenue by an average of 7.7% each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$2.1m during the year ending 12/2022. While expenses have increased by 4.3% per year over the past 7 years. Describe the Organization's Mission:
Part 3 - Line 1
IMMIGRATION EQUALITY PROMOTES JUSTICE AND EQUALITY FOR LESBIAN, GAY, BISEXUAL, TRANSGENDER, QUEER, AND HIV-POSITIVE IMMIGRANTS THROUGH DIRECT LEGAL SERVICES, POLICY ADVOCACY, AND IMPACT LITIGATION.
Describe the Organization's Program Activity:
Part 3 - Line 4a
LEGAL SERVICES IMMIGRATION EQUALITY PROVIDES DIRECT LEGAL SERVICES TO LESBIAN, GAY, BISEXUAL, TRANSGENDER, QUEER, (LGBTQ) AND HIV-POSITIVE IMMIGRANTS. IN 2022, WE PROVIDED DIRECT LEGAL REPRESENTATION TO MORE THAN 700 LGBTQ ASYLUM SEEKERS THROUGH OUR IN-HOUSE LEGAL TEAM AND NATIONWIDE PRO BONO NETWORK. OUR STAFF ATTORNEYS REPRESENT CLIENTS DIRECTLY AND TRAIN PRO BONO ATTORNEYS ON HOW HOW TO PROVIDE LEGAL SERVICES TO THEIR CLIENTS. OUR LEGAL TEAM STAFFS TWO HOTLINES: A GENERAL LEGAL ASSISTANCE HOTLINE FOR LGBTQ AND HIV-POSITIVE ASYLUM SEEKERS AND IMMIGRANTS SEEKING ANSWERS TO A WIDE RANGE OF QUESTIONS ABOUT THE IMMIGRATION PROCESS; AND A DETENTION HOTLINE THAT IMMIGRANTS DETAINED IN IMMIGRATION DETENTION CENTERS CAN CALL FOR LEGAL ASSISTANCE. IN 2022, WE RECEIVED ROUGHLY 200 CALLS PER MONTH ON OUR DETENTION HOTLINE, TOTALING OVER 2,000 FOR THE WHOLE YEAR. THE HOTLINE IS OPEN TO CALLS FROM PEOPLE IN IMMIGRATION DETENTION FACILITIES OR PEOPLE INQUIRING ABOUT HOW TO REFER A DETAINED INDIVIDUAL TO IMMIGRATION EQUALITY. WE ASSIST DETAINED INDIVIDUALS BY PROVIDING THEM FREE LEGAL ADVICE AND RESOURCES TO HELP WITH THEIR ASYLUM CLAIMS.
OUTREACH - IMMIGRATION EQUALITY'S OUTREACH EFFORTS SERVE BOTH TO REACH LGBTQ AND HIV-POSITIVE IMMIGRANTS IN NEED OF LEGAL ASSISTANCE AND TO EDUCATE THE PUBLIC ABOUT CHALLENGES THIS POPULATION FACES. IN DIGITAL AND PRINT MEDIA, OUR LEGAL EXPERTS AND FORMER CLIENTS HIGHLIGHT THE IMPORTANCE OF THE U.S. ASYLUM SYSTEM AND THE DISCRIMINATORY IMPACT OF CERTAIN POLICIES ON LGBTQ AND HIV-POSITIVE IMMIGRANTS AND THEIR FAMILIES. IN 2022, IMMIGRATION EQUALITY SPOKESPEOPLE WERE QUOTED 10-20 TIMES PER MONTH IN STORIES ABOUT LGBTQ PEOPLE AND IMMIGRATION, INCLUDING IN HIGH-PROFILE NATIONAL OUTLETS WITH AUDIENCES OF OVER FIVE MILLION PEOPLE. IMMIGRATION EQUALITY'S WEBSITE RECEIVES TENS OF THOUSANDS OF VISITS EACH MONTH, AND OUR EMAIL AND SOCIAL MEDIA PROGRAMS MAINTAIN OVER 70,000 SUBSCRIBERS.
